开发效能飞跃指南:高效优化工具链建站资源宝典
|
在当今快速发展的技术环境中,开发效能的提升已成为企业竞争力的关键。高效优化工具链不仅能够缩短开发周期,还能提高代码质量与团队协作效率。通过合理选择和配置工具,开发者可以专注于核心业务逻辑,而不是重复性工作。
AI设计图示,仅供参考 构建一个高效的工具链需要从多个方面入手。版本控制是基础,Git 是目前最广泛使用的工具,配合 GitHub 或 GitLab 等平台,可以实现代码管理、持续集成和自动化部署。这些平台还提供了强大的协作功能,让团队成员能够更顺畅地沟通与协作。自动化测试是提升开发效能的重要环节。单元测试、集成测试和端到端测试工具如 Jest、Selenium 和 Cypress,可以帮助开发者快速发现并修复问题。将这些测试流程集成到 CI/CD 流程中,可以确保每次提交都经过严格验证,减少生产环境中的错误。 构建工具的选择也至关重要。Webpack、Vite 和 Rollup 等工具能有效管理前端资源,提升打包速度和性能。同时,使用包管理器如 npm 或 yarn 可以简化依赖管理,避免版本冲突带来的问题。 监控与日志系统同样不可忽视。通过 Prometheus、Grafana 和 ELK(Elasticsearch、Logstash、Kibana)等工具,开发者可以实时了解系统运行状态,快速定位并解决问题。这些工具不仅能提高系统的稳定性,还能为后续优化提供数据支持。 文档与知识共享也是提升团队效率的重要因素。使用 Markdown 编写文档,并借助 Confluence 或 Notion 进行管理,可以让团队成员更方便地获取信息,减少重复沟通。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

